  • ByxBreezy and Houstock Do It Again With Another Epic Festival

    ByxBreezy and Houstock recently threw an epic 4/20 festival at Taylor's Of Houston, and it was one for the books. The event featured some of the hottest headliners in Houston, including Sunni Tha Rapper and TSF's own Peso Peso. The festival was held at the impressive Taylor's Of Houston venue, which boasted two stages for performances, one inside and one huge stage outside. The outside stage was particularly exciting, as it provided a great space for attendees to enjoy the music and soak up the sun. There was also a mechanical bull for those feeling adventurous, as well as a variety of food trucks and vendors to choose from. The celebrity basketball was full of energy. With stars like Stunna4Vegas, Peso Peso, and Kap G it was definitely full of energy and competitive. With so much talent on display, it was no surprise that the festival was a huge success. From start to finish, the energy was high and the performances were incredible. Sunni Tha Rapper delivered a standout set, bringing her signature flow and lyrical prowess to the stage. Peso Peso's performance was equally impressive, with his unique sound and charisma captivating the crowd. However, it wasn't just the headliners who stole the show. The underground artists also delivered some amazing sets, with DiversiD and Ms. Gold both impressing with their unique styles and lyrical skill. Overall, the festival was a stunning experience that left attendees eagerly anticipating the next event. ByxBreezy and Houstock have consistently pushed the envelope with their events, and this was no exception. With a range of talented artists, great vendors, and an unbeatable atmosphere,Hou20 festival was a hit.

  • "Devin The Dude Headlines Sold-Out Show at Antone's Nightclub, Showcasing Austin's Best Independent

    IllManner Shows recently hosted a sold-out show with Texas legend Devin The Dude headlining, featuring some of the best up-and-coming independent artists in the area. The show was at Antone's Night Club and also included a special guest vendor, The Plug Podcast, offering exclusive merchandise. The packed-out venue was heavy with anticipation. The energy in the room was electric, with the audience eagerly anticipating the night's performances. Naalaah and CasinoATX delivered standout sets, showcasing their unique styles and undeniable talent to an appreciative crowd. Naalaah's soulful vocals and engaging stage presence left a lasting impression, while CasinoATX had the crowd jumping with his high-energy beats and infectious hooks. However, it was Devin The Dude who truly stole the show, bringing his signature brand of laid-back, melodic rap to the stage and delivering hit after hit to a rapturous audience. With his smooth flow and clever wordplay, he proved why he remains one of the most beloved figures in Texas hip-hop. The event was a huge success, showcasing the best of Austin's thriving independent music scene and giving fans an unforgettable night of live music and entertainment. The talented performers and dedicated organizers ensured a night to remember, and the special guest vendor added to the overall experience, giving attendees the opportunity to connect with other music lovers and support independent artists and businesses. Overall, the sold-out show at Antone's Nightclub was a testament to the strength of Austin's music scene and the talent of its independent artists, with Devin The Dude's performance proving that he remains a true Rap legend.

  • Tribe Mafia Releases A Hot New Single With A Lot Of Buzz

    Tribe Mafia, an Austin-based hip-hop duo that has been making waves in the music industry with their infectious beats and captivating lyrics. Their unique style of genre blending and versatility makes them a force to be reckoned with. Their upcoming single, "Reach for the Stars," is a must-listen. Produced by Grammy-nominated producer Phil Lewis, who has worked with artists such as Doja Cat, Mary J. Blige, and Kaash Page, the song is a unique blend of old-school and new-school hip-hop that is sure to get you moving. Tribe Mafia has already caught the attention of the popular TV show on CW called "All American," which will feature "Reach for the Stars" on March 27th. As official SXSW artists, Tribe Mafia has also performed electrifying shows that leave the crowd on their feet. With their undeniable talent and energy, Tribe Mafia is quickly becoming one of the most exciting acts in music today.   • Cordae Gets Extremely Honest In New Single

    The former YBN crew member has long found his own stance and name in hip hop. Since leaving the group, he's dropped hit albums, EPs, collaborated with top artists, as well as nabbed him a high profile girlfriend in Naomi Osaka. All in all, his success has been ablaze with accolades. But sometimes as an artist, you have to let the people see that its not all glitter and gold. In this new music video called 'Feel It In The Air', he gets raw and uncut when it comes to the problems he's had in the industry. From falling out with friends after fame, industry snakes, and trying to get out of his production deal he signed when he was younger. He really paints a picture of the issues he's gone through, and you can feel the pain and frustration through the song as you listen.
